To a mixture of 6-bromo-4H-benzo[1,4]oxazin-3-one (59 g, 259 mmol) in anhydrous THF (800 mL) was added KHMDS solution (1M in THF, 259 mL, 259 mmol) drop-wise at 0° C. and the reaction mixture was stirred for 30 min. (S)-2-trifluoromethanesulfonyloxy-propionic acid ethyl ester (Preparation #10, Step B, 117 g, 466 mmol) was added. The reaction mixture was warmed to ambient temperature and stirred for 2 h. The reaction mixture was quenched by the addition of water (1000 mL). The organic phase was separated and the aqueous solution was extracted with EtOAc (4×500 mL). The combined organic phase was washed with brine (1 L), dried over Na2SO4 and concentrated in vacuo. The residue was purified by column chromatography on silica gel (eluting with 5-10% EtOAc in petroleum ether) to give (R)-2-(6-bromo-3-oxo-2,3-dihydro-benzo[1,4]oxazin-4-yl)-propionic acid ethyl ester (82.4 g, 97%) as a brown liquid. 1H NMR (400 MHz, CDCl3) δ 7.12 (d, J=8.8 Hz, 1H), 6.97 (s, 1H), 6.92 (d, J=8.8 Hz, 1H), 5.23 (q, J=6.8 Hz, 2H), 4.67-4.58 (d, J=14.8 Hz, 2H), 4.26-4.20 (m, 2H), 1.60 (d, J=6.8 Hz, 3H), 1.23 (t, J=7.6 Hz, 3H). SFC (Table 1, Method 29) Rt=4.146 min.; [α]D20=31.45 (C=0.002 g/mL in methanol).
